Description
Oral history interview with Harold Denton about his time working as Traffic Manager for Tasman Empire Airways Ltd at Mechanics Bay, Auckland. Interview covers TEAL ticket reservation system, Short Solent flying boats, Coral Route from Auckland to Papeete, Tahiti, and involvement with IATA, International Air Transport Association.
